Quick Answers

  • Average dog: $1,300-$3,800 per year depending on size
  • Average cat: $900-$1,900 per year
  • Pet insurance: $25-$70 per month for accident and illness cover
  • Biggest surprise bills: cruciate surgery ($3,500-$6,000), swallowed objects ($2,000-$5,000), overnight hospitalisation ($600-$1,700 per night)

All figures are typical 2026 US prices and for information only.
